About Dr. Deborah Bross, MD
Dr. Deborah Bross, MD is a Hospitalist healthcare provider based in Troy, Illinois. This provider has been registered with the National Plan and Provider Enumeration System (NPPES) since 06/03/2006. The National Provider Identifier (NPI) number assigned to this provider is 1487692430.
According to the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) Open Payments database, Dr. Deborah Bross, MD has received a total of $298.59 in payments from pharmaceutical and medical device companies, with $11.89 received in 2022. These payments were reported across 10 transactions from 6 companies. The most common payment nature is "Food and Beverage" ($298.59).
As a Medicare-enrolled provider, Bross has provided services to 1,766 Medicare beneficiaries, totaling 2,997 services with total Medicare billing of $234,266. Data is available for 4 years (2020–2023), covering 21 distinct procedure/service records.
